[Bug 73005] wrong path in Makefile

2006-11-23 Thread Carlo Vanini
Public bug reported: in usplash-dev version 0.4-33 in installed file /usr/share/doc/usplash-dev/examples/Makefile line 26 $(INSTALL) -d $(DESTDIR)/lib/usplash should be $(INSTALL) -d $(DESTDIR)/usr/lib/usplash ('/usr/' is missing, resulting in the creation of the wrong directory)

[Bug 31935] Re: ThinkPad, Fn-F4 leads to double unsuspend

2006-11-23 Thread Philip Tuckey
I confirm the problem I mentioned in bug #43606 does not exist in Edgy. It appears acpid itself checks for the existence of /var/lock/acpisleep and does not process events if this file exists.
